HR Officer (Fixed Term 6-12 months)

Rio TintoBoron, CA
$79,520 - $109,340Onsite

About The Position

We are seeking a detail-oriented HR Officer to support HR operations with a strong focus on employee transactions, compliance, and HR administration. This role plays a critical part in ensuring accurate processing of employee data, legal requests, and workforce changes, while also supporting employees and leaders with day-to-day HR needs. This is a hands-on role in a fast-paced operational environment supporting both union and non-union populations.

Requirements

  • 2–5 years of HR experience in a transactional or operations-heavy role
  • Experience processing employee data changes in HR systems (Workday, SAP, etc.)
  • Hands-on experience with: Employee movements/job changes, Payroll-related processes or coordination, High-volume administrative work with accuracy
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ities with strong follow-through
  • High attention to detail with strong organizational and case-tracking skills

Nice To Haves

  • Experience processing garnishments, subpoenas, or legal HR requests
  • Experience supporting union environments (job bids, movement rules)
  • Familiarity with Kronos timekeeping
  • Knowledge of California employment requirements

Responsibilities

  • Process employee lifecycle transactions in HR systems (hires, transfers, promotions, separations)
  • Support and administer internal job bids and movement processes in alignment with policy/CBA
  • Maintain accurate and timely employee data changes in Workday/SAP
  • Ensure all employee records are complete, compliant, and audit-ready
  • Manage position and org structure updates as needed
  • Process and manage wage garnishments, levies, and income withholding orders
  • Respond to and coordinate subpoenas and employment-related legal requests
  • Partner with Payroll and Legal to ensure timely and compliant handling of sensitive requests
  • Maintain strict confidentiality and documentation standards
  • Act as an HR liaison for timekeeping-related questions, partnering closely with the Timekeeper and Payroll teams
  • Support review and validation of timekeeping data as needed (e.g., discrepancies impacting HR processes, leave, or employee status changes)
  • Assist in resolving employee inquiries related to pay, time corrections, and payroll adjustments in coordination with the Timekeeper
  • Ensure alignment between HR records (e.g., employee movements, leave status) and timekeeping/payroll systems
  • Respond to employee inquiries (policies, pay, status changes, documentation)
  • Support documentation for employee relations and investigations
  • Assist with grievance administration and tracking (union environment)
  • Maintain logs and trackers for: Employee movements, Leave cases, Garnishments and legal requests, Investigations and accommodations
  • Support audits and ensure compliance with company policies and California requirements
  • Serve as a key point of contact for HR-related administrative and operational questions
  • Partner with HR, Payroll, Benefits, and leaders to ensure seamless execution of processes
